Hilton Tower Manchester: 48-storey tower, hotel at base, Residential tower with hotel element, Lower section + podium: Four star Hilton hotel – 285 beds, up to and incl. Level 23 where the building steps out. Upper section: 219 residential apartments with the architect’s own penthouse on top complete with roof terrace.

Assael Architecture and Prosperity Capital Partners secure a resolution to grant planning on Old Brewery Gardens scheme, transforming famous Boddington’s Brewery site, bringing 556 new homes to the city.
Stockport Exchange Phase Two by architects Aedas wins Commercial category at RICS Awards 2018, Northwest, a Grade-A, BREEAM Excellent, office and a ‘top-10 in Europe’ Holiday Inn Express.
Architects Foster + Partners wins Planning Permission for Manchester Maggie’s centre. Maggie’s, the charity which provides practical, emotional and social support for people with cancer, will located the building in the grounds of The Christie in Manchester.
